What is Google Apps?
Google Apps is a suite of web-based messaging and collaboration
applications that Google hosts on their own servers. Google provides
these applications as a "service," rather than as software you have to download
and install. To access these applications, you simply use a web browser
on any computer that's connected to the Internet.
